Output 42a7ec166a895e044c8359840a01a954dc921bb41a2f0b2eab0d9ea32badd8cd:1

value
10916277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9d0a7eb4a84af63dcce436236dd860a00a795e2 OP_EQUAL
address
3QTv8ygC8diXoPESQ2fhR9Myamjfp5nyYw
transaction
42a7ec166a895e044c8359840a01a954dc921bb41a2f0b2eab0d9ea32badd8cd
spent
true